Welcome to the Custodia merge pipeline! Note that `dedupe_candidates()` only compares records already bucketed by normalized surname, so fuzzy-name matches across buckets are intentionally skipped — that's a cost tradeoff, not a bug. Matching strictness is tunable, and new folks should read these defaults carefully before changing anything. The current thresholds are:

constants for yaduf-fahag:
BUDGETS = {
    "kelix": 528,
    "briwyn": 734,
}

## Escalation — Proctorline queue

If the Proctorline exam queue backlog exceeds 500 sessions or wait time passes 10 minutes, escalate immediately. First restart the dispatcher per section 4. If backlog persists 15 minutes after restart, page the Veldmark platform on-call. Do not drain the queue manually; that voids exam audit trails. For escalation, contact the duty lead.

alerts address for kafof-bagag: kasael@olvarqdyn.corp

### Cron drift on the Pellwick schedulers

Short version: the drift isn't clock skew, it's queue backpressure. Jobs on the Harrowden pool were inheriting a stale tick interval after the v9 rollout, so everything slid ~40s per hour. Fix is two-part: pin the tick source and widen the catch-up window. We want these in before the freeze. Proposed constants below.

tuning table, kawep-tawif:
CAPS = {
    "olidor": 80,
    "belion": 7,
    "quenys": 225,
    "druox": 839,
    "fraath": 482,
}

### Step 4: Stabilize the integration tests

Heads up: the Tollgate payments suite is flaky mostly because tests share one sandbox ledger. Before migrating, give each test run its own namespace and bump the settlement poll timeout — the old default is way too tight. Once that's in place, reruns should drop to near zero. The test harness picks up these configuration values at startup.

config for hahip-yajep:
holix:
  log_level: error
  metrics_host: metrics.holix.qorvellabs.internal
  pin: 9600
  pool_size: 8